🌐 Mozilla Mission: To ensure the internet is a global public resource — open and accessible to all. An internet that truly puts people first, where individuals can shape their own experience and are empowered, safe, and independent.

Mozilla Corporation — makers of Firefox — is a global non-profit-driven tech company built on the belief that the internet is for people, not profit. When you contribute to Mozilla, you become part of a worldwide community of developers, designers, writers, testers, and advocates who work together to make the web open, safe, and innovative. Mozilla's work spans Firefox browser development, the Common Voice open voice dataset, MDN Web Docs (the internet's technical reference for developers), privacy advocacy, and now open-source AI through Mozilla Builders and the AI Alliance. The Amal Jyothi Mozilla Community Group connects our students and faculty to this global movement.

How AJCE Students Contribute

🌐 Localize Mozilla

Translate Firefox, MDN Web Docs, and Mozilla websites into Malayalam and regional languages — making the open web accessible to millions of non-English speakers across India.

🎙 Contribute to Common Voice

Mozilla's open voice dataset project — donate your voice or validate others' recordings to help build free, open voice AI technology usable by anyone, in any language.

💬 Answer Support Questions

Used by more than 400 million people, Mozilla support is fully powered by volunteers. Help real users solve Firefox, Thunderbird, and web security problems through the SUMO forum.

📄 Contribute to MDN Web Docs

MDN Web Docs is the internet's definitive technical reference for HTML, CSS, JavaScript, and Web APIs. Contribute documentation, fix errors, and improve examples used by every web developer globally.

💻 Code for Firefox

Improve Firefox — the world's most popular open-source browser. Contribute bug fixes, new features, or performance improvements using C++, JavaScript, Rust, and Python.

🧠 Mozilla AI & Builders (2025)

Mozilla Builders — open-source AI programme building trustworthy, privacy-respecting AI. Focus on local AI that runs on-device (phones/laptops) without cloud dependency or large model infrastructure.

Why Contribute to Mozilla?

When you contribute to Mozilla, you join a worldwide community of people from across the globe who believe in the public-interest internet. Contributors gain real-world experience in open-source collaboration — working with version control (Git), code review, documentation standards, and global team communication. Mozilla contributions appear on your GitHub profile, strengthen your developer portfolio, and signal to employers that you can work in large-scale codebases used by hundreds of millions of people. The Mozilla Community Portal lists dozens of active contribution pathways across coding, design, writing, translation, community management, and advocacy. Every contribution — however small — moves the open web forward.
